Interaction Patterns

The interaction patterns should be intuitive, allowing users to effortlessly manage voicemail messages. Key interactions include playing messages, deleting, forwarding, and replying. Visual cues, such as progress bars and clear icons, enhance usability.

Message Playback Controls

Playback controls should offer standard functionality (play, pause, stop) as well as scrubbing and variable playback speed to improve user control over the listening experience.

Experience Flows

The experience flow should be seamless, guiding the user through common tasks without unnecessary steps. For example, the process of listening to a new voicemail, archiving it, or calling the sender back should be streamlined. Call-to-action buttons placed strategically can aid smooth navigation.

Navigation Efficiency

A well-designed flow minimizes user effort and reduces task completion time.

Design Thoughtfulness

Design thoughtfulness involves anticipating user needs and providing helpful features. This might include transcription services for quick message scanning, customizable greetings, and smart filtering to prioritize important voicemails. Attention to detail should be evident in all design choices.

MetroPCS has introduced a new feature called Visual Voicemail that allows users to listen to their voicemail messages in any order, respond in one click, update their contacts, and manage their inbox without dialing into their voicemail. The feature activates for free at first launch, and there is no need to change the MetroPCS voicemail number or reconfigure voicemail forwarding. Users can also upgrade to Voicemail to Text for a small monthly fee and receive all their voicemails transcribed into text directly in the application inbox or via SMS message. The service may use infrequent, free SMS messages to communicate with the Voicemail server. In addition to the Visual Voicemail feature, MetroPCS has included an Unread Messages widget that can be added to most Android devices. Users can add the widget by long pressing on any free space on their home screen, selecting 'Add Widgets', and choosing the Visual Voicemail widget from the alphabetical list. This widget allows users to quickly see if they have any unread voicemail messages without having to open the Visual Voicemail application.
